Facilities Housing
Students in the Institute of Sacred Music are eligible to use housing
and dining hall facilities at the Divinity School. Information and
application blanks for both single and married student housing at
the Divinity School are sent after admission to the Institute has
been confirmed.
The Graduate Housing Office has dormitory and apartment units for
a small number of graduate and professional students. The Graduate
Dormitory Office provides dormitory rooms of varying sizes and prices
for single occupancy only. The Graduate Apartments Office provides
apartments consisting of efficiencies and one-, two-, and three-bedroom
apartments for singles and families. Both offices are located in
Helen Hadley Hall, a graduate dormitory at 420 Temple Street, and
have office hours from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m., Monday through Friday.
